Friends of Golf Scholarship

Overview: An annual scholarship awarded to outstanding junior golfers who demonstrate academic excellence, competitive golf achievement, and commitment to giving back to the golf community.

Geographic Scope: Southern California (SCGA region)

Eligibility:

  • Junior golfers with significant SCGA Junior membership history

  • Strong academic performance (example: 4.26 GPA mentioned for 2017 recipient)

  • Active participation in junior golf tournaments

  • Volunteer involvement in junior golf instruction programs

  • High school seniors preparing for college
  • Focus Areas:

  • Academic achievement

  • Competitive golf performance

  • Character development through golf

  • Community service and volunteering

  • Values of honesty, ethics, and fellowship
  • Award Details:

  • Recipient recognized at SCGA Junior's Annual Scholar Dinner

  • Example: Matthew Carungay (2017 recipient) received scholarship to attend Loyola Marymount University
  • Organization: Friends of Golf (FOG) in partnership with SCGA Junior Golf Foundation
